During a wellness visit, a 45-year-old adult with no chronic health problems asks the nurse for advice on lifestyle changes that can help prevent high blood pressure later in life. Which dietary recommendation should the nurse emphasize because it is strongly supported by research evidence?

  • Drink at least 2 liters of plain water every day regardless of thirst.

  • Take daily ginseng and ginkgo biloba supplements to improve circulation.

  • Adopt the DASH eating plan by increasing f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and low-fat dairy foods.

  • Switch to a high-protein ketogenic diet that severely limits carbohydrates.
